How they compare

Bulgaria currently reports 41,612 kg against 38,640 kg in Portugal, a difference of 2,972 kg.

That makes Bulgaria's figure about 1.1 times Portugal's.

Across all 57 years both countries report, Bulgaria has been ahead every year.

Bulgaria ranks 47th and Portugal ranks 50th of 164 countries.

Bulgaria has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bulgaria Portugal Difference Ahead
1960s 251,860 kg 17,271 kg 234,588 kg Bulgaria
1970s 143,443 kg 14,643 kg 128,800 kg Bulgaria
1980s 118,830 kg 11,807 kg 107,023 kg Bulgaria
1990s 127,718 kg 20,608 kg 107,110 kg Bulgaria
2000s 145,248 kg 28,636 kg 116,611 kg Bulgaria
2010s 52,631 kg 35,420 kg 17,212 kg Bulgaria

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The Livestock Manure domain of FAOSTAT contains estimates of nitrogen (N) inputs to agricultural soils from livestock manure. Data on the N losses to air and water are also disseminated. These estimates are compiled using official FAOSTAT statistics of animal stocks and by applying the internationally approved Guidelines of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C). Data are available by country, with global coverage and updated annually.The following elements are disseminated: 1) Stocks; 2) Amount excreted in manure (N content); 3) Manure left on pasture (N content); 4) Manure left on pasture that volatilises (N content); 5) Manure left on pasture that leaches (N content); 6) Manure treated (N content); 7) Losses from manure treated (N content); 8) Manure applied to soils (N content); 9) Manure applied to soils that volatilises (N content); 10) Manure applied to soils that leaches (N content).
